MATTER OF WHITE


16 Misc.2d 645 (1959)

In the Matter of the Accounting of Freeman J. Daniels et al., as Trustees under a Trust Made by Florence R. White.

Supreme Court, Special Term, New York County.

February 4, 1959.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Perkins, Daniels, McCormack & Collins (William T. Collins, II, of counsel), for petitioners.

John T. Sullivan and Arthur J. Cilento for Dorothy M. Stehlin.

Hugo E. Rogers, as special guardian for infants.


IRVING H. SAYPOL, J.

This application (Civ. Prac. Act, art. 79) is by inter vivos indenture trustees for settlement of their intermediate accounts and for incidental construction. The answers raise issues concerning the requested construction and one respondent questions the trustees' commissions.
